Living in Delaware: What to Know
Delaware has a cost of living index of 100.0, meaning overall expenses are approximately in line with the national average. With 14 cities tracked in our database, the state offers a wide range of living situations from very affordable small towns to pricier metropolitan areas.
Housing is typically the largest expense category. Average rent in Delaware is approximately $1,370 per month, with significant variation between urban centers and rural communities. Median home values average around $456,526 statewide.
The state income tax rate in Delaware is 6.6%, which directly affects take-home pay. Factor this into salary comparisons when considering a move from states with different tax rates.
